Charm the Giant wins at Del Mar
Even-money favorite Charm the Giant made her move on the far turn, then went steadily through the stretch to win Monday's $75,100 allowance feature at Del Mar by 1 3/4 length.
The winner, an Irish-bred daughter of Giant's Causeway, raced a mile on the turf in a rapid 1 minute, 33.04 seconds under her regular jockey Alex Solis and returned $4.
Polyfirst finished second in the filly-mare headliner, a half-length ahead of Lock And Key in the seven-horse field.
Akamine honored
Recent Escondido High graduate Sarah Akamine was one of 30 players nationwide selected to the EA SPORTS All-American High School Softball team. Akamine, who will attend the University of Arizona in the fall, was named as a multipurpose player.
